RIVCHPP continues to bring healthcare closer to the people.

Our team recently visited Oboburu Community in ONELGA, where residents were enrolled into the health insurance scheme, benefited from free NIN registration, and learned more about the importance of good health-seeking behaviour.

The outreach also provided an opportunity to engage community leaders and address concerns about healthcare access, helping to build stronger and healthier communities across Rivers State.

The rains have arrived, and so has the risk of malaria.

Every year, the rainy season leads to a rise in mosquito breeding and malaria infections, placing families under unnecessary health and financial pressure.

Don't wait until illness strikes.

With RIVCHPP, residents can access quality healthcare services including malaria treatment, consultations, medications, and laboratory investigations when they need them most.
